TreeView Nodes and Icons

(Using VB'2003)
Is there a "recommende d" size for TreeView [Node] icons these days?

I've rummaged around MSDN and Google and can't find anything that
suggests "For best results, icons should be such-and-such a size".

Any recommendations ?

There is no size. The TreeView will use whatever size the icons in the
imagelist are.
